Meanwhile, third party sales at distribution arm EUK for the period were up 10.7 per cent, and sales at the group’s 40 per cent owned 2entertain were up 5.3 per cent.
“This performance shows that for us the current retail environment remains challenging,” said Trevor Bish-Jones, chief executive of Woolworths group. “Against that backdrop we continue to improve the business by investing in the store base, rapidly enhancing our multi-channel capability and driving efficiencies through our supply chain.”
